Trident Iceni gets 70 MPG on Biodiesel

We've heard over time of the introduction of supercars. But we don’t think we have heard very often about the introduction of a supercar that is somewhat environmentally friendly.

Address: Bibo Road, Zhangjiang High-technology Park, Shanghai, China
Tel: 0086-21-3637-6177
Fax: 0086-21-3637-6177
Skype: eastfilters